Abstract :
The prototype framework is presented for automated synthesis/layout generation of current-mode fuzzy logic circuits using an intelligent module approach. The library of modules representing the standard fuzzy logic operators is built. These modules are used to synthesize sophisticated fuzzy logic units. Fuzzy unit designs are made on the results of current-mirror-based fuzzy logic function synthesis. This methodology is incorporated into the presented framework. As an example, the membership function unit is synthesized and the final layout is generated. A fuzzy logic based controller is described. The results show the advantages of the proposed system over the classical design methodology with respect to area, relative error and performance.
